Police are appealing for information following the armed robbery of a man near a Rockdale club overnight.
About 9.30pm (Saturday 5 October 2013), a 65-year-old man left a club on Chapel Street and walked a short distance towards his vehicle.
Two men armed with a firearm approached the man and demanded cash, before fleeing the location. They were last seen running toward Rockdale Plaza.
No one was injured during the incident.
Police from St George Local Area Command were alerted and launched an investigation.
Officers from the Dog Squad assisted in an extensive search of the surrounding area; however the men were not found.
Detectives would now like to speak to two men, who they believe may be able to assist with their inquiries.
Both men are described as being of possible Mediterranean or Maori appearance and of a large build.
They were last seen wearing black t-shirts, black pants, black gloves and black balaclavas.
Anyone who may have witnessed the incident or has information on the whereabouts of either man is urged to come forward.
